The 'Battery Death' Factor
"In outdoor deployments, over 78% of battery failures are caused by heat, not cycle life. For every 10°C increase over 25°C, battery life is halved. Our 'Smart Thermal' cabinets use variable-speed fans and precision AC control to maintain a stable 24-26°C battery compartment, often doubling the replacement interval (Source: 2021 Q4 Middle East Deployment Audit, n=840 sites, Internal Tracking: ME-AC-2021)."
IP55 vs IP65 Selection Guide
"Choosing the wrong IP rating wastes budget. IP55 (Dust Protected + Water Jets) is sufficient for 90% of urban deployments where cabinets are actively cooled (fans/AC) and air exchange is necessary. IP65 (Dust Tight + Water Jets) is mandatory only for passive-cooled cabinets in coastal/desert areas where fine dust (<10μm) or salt spray is a constant threat. We provide both, but advise IP55 for standard active sites to reduce filter maintenance costs."

Engineering & Deployment FAQs
How do I choose between a heat exchanger and an air conditioner?
Use a heat exchanger if ambient temp is lower than cabinet temp; use an AC if ambient temp exceeds cabinet target.
What is the standard for anti-theft and physical security?
Our cabinets use a 3-point locking system and internal hinges to prevent prying.
Can I monitor the cabinet remotely?
Yes, our cabinets support standard SNMP/Modbus environmental monitoring units (EMU).
Installation Protocol
Outdoor Cabinet Commissioning
Prepare a concrete plinth with embedded cable conduits and anchor bolts.
Lift the cabinet using the 4 roof eye-bolts and lower onto the plinth.
Connect the site grounding ring to the cabinet's main earth bar.
Install batteries and power up the AC/DC rectifier system.
Seal all cable entries with expanding foam to maintain IP55 rating.
Lessons from Our Mistakes
The 'Dust Storm' Filter Clogging (2020 Saudi Arabia)
Cabinets in a Riyadh 5G trial (242 sites) experienced thermal shutdowns after just 4 months of operation.
Standard G3 filters were clogging with ultra-fine desert sand (particulate size <15μm), reducing airflow by approx. 65%.
Developed a dual-stage filtration system with a centrifugal pre-filter that ejects >85% of sand before it reaches the main filter.
Maintenance interval extended from 3.5 months to 15 months (Tracking: SA-RIYADH-5G-2020).
Core Lesson:Regional environmental factors require specialized thermal management beyond standard lab specs.
The 'Condensation' Short Circuit (2021 UK)
In a Manchester deployment, 3.2% of active equipment failed due to internal condensation during rapid temp drops.
Cabinets lacked sufficient insulation on the roof panel, creating a 'cold bridge' where moisture condensed and dripped.
Added a 20mm layer of closed-cell foam insulation to the roof ceiling and installed a 15W hygropstat heater.
Moisture-related alarms dropped to zero in the retrofitted units (Tracking: UK-MAN-CAB-2021).
Core Lesson:Insulation is as important for moisture control as it is for temperature.
